![]() ![]() Author: Roberts Robin Michael Publisher: Arcadia Pub Kings County, sprawling across the San Joaquin Valley south of the Kings River and encompassing the bulk of the historic Tulare Lake bed, is an agricultural wonder with ranches, dairy farms, vineyards, and multiple other field and orchard crops. Created in 1893 from Tulare County and expanded in 1909 from elements of Fresno County, Kings County has grown in the last century from a forgotten corner of California into a major agricultural-economic force. € 17,90

![]() ![]() Author: Yardley Michael, Roberts Paul (FRW) Publisher: Stackpole Books Widely regarded as the definitive work on the design and fitting of gun stocks, the first edition covered the subject practically and theoretically, in terms of shooting vision and eye dominance, stocks for game and clay shooting, and pattern plates and the try-gun. Historical material explores how the modern gun stock evolved from the poles and planks of the first handheld firearms to the highly sophisticated designs of the modern era. The second edition includes fitting rifles, recoil, and making and finishing a gun stock. € 37,00

![]() ![]() Author: Furay Richie, Roberts Michael Publisher: Waterbrook Pr When a young Richie Furay moved to New York hoping to make it big in folk music, God wasn't one of his concerns. But destiny was. Later, when he started Buffalo Springfield with Neil Young and Stephen Stills, it seemed Furay's destiny had finally arrived. Although the band recorded only three albums, it remains a touchstone of sixties rock music–with all five band members now enshrined in the Rock and Roll Hall of Fame. Furay remained a musical pioneer, forming Poco and recording some of the first–and best–country rock music of the sixties and seventies. His work was a major influence on the Eagles and innumerable other bands. But he still had not found his destiny. It wasn't until his marriage almost disintegrated that Furay confronted his need for God. After co-founding two legendary bands and recording with a rock super-group, Richie Furay finally found his destiny. The long journey took him from sold-out arena concerts to the pulpit of a Colorado church, from rock royalty to the Rock of Ages. Destiny is often found in the places where we're not looking. As you follow the twists and turns in Richie Furay's inspiring journey, you'll gain fresh insight into your own. € 14,80

![]() ![]() Author: Davies Robertson, Dirda Michael (INT) Publisher: Penguin Classics Hailed by the Washington Post Book World as 'a modern classic,' Robertson Davies's acclaimed Deptford Trilogy is a glittering, fantastical, cunningly contrived series of novels, around which a mysterious death is woven. The Manticore—the second book in the series after Fifth Business—follows David Staunton, a man pleased with his success but haunted by his relationship with his larger-than-life father. As he seeks help through therapy, he encounters a wonderful cast of characters who help connect him to his past and the death of his father. € 14,30

![]() ![]() Author: LA Greca Annette M. (EDT), Silverman Wendy K. (EDT), Vernberg Eric M. (EDT), Roberts Michael C. (EDT) Publisher: Amer Psychological Assn An outgrowth of the work of the American Psychological Association's Working Group on Children and Disasters. Chapters identify research issues related to children's trauma responses to the experience of disasters. After four introductory chapters explore basic concepts and issues, 12 chapters review the literature on trauma responses to specific kinds of natural disasters, human made and technological disasters, and acts of violence (from school shootings to war). After each chapter looks at trauma responses, intervention strategies that have been developed are explored and assessed. Annotation c. Book News, Inc., Portland, OR (booknews.com) € 17,00

![]() ![]() Author: Mohler Johann Adam, Robertson James Burton (TRN), Himes Michael J. (INT) Publisher: Crossroad Pub Co The thought of Johann Adam Mohler has had a major impact on the development of Catholic theology in the twentieth century, providing a crucial source of inspiration for theologians such as Karl Rahner and Yves Congar. Symbolism is Mohler's magnum opus and crowning achievement, in which he works through and illuminates central issues in theological anthropology and ecclesiology within the context of a critical dialogue with Protestant theology. € 28,10

![]() ![]() Author: Wiggershaus Rolf, Robertson Michael (TRN) Publisher: Mit Pr This is the definitive study of the history and accomplishments of the Frankfurt School. It offers elegantly written portraits of the major figures in the school's history as well as overviews of the various positions and directions they developed from the founding years just after World War I until the death of Theodor Adorno in 1969.The book is based on documentary and biographical materials that have only recently become available. As the narrative follows the Institute for Social Research from Frankfurt am Main to Geneva, New York, and Los Angeles, and then back to Frankfurt, Wiggershaus continually ties the evolution of the school to the changing intellectual and political contexts in which it operated. He also interweaves these accounts with incisive summaries of substantive works by Horkheimer, Adorno, Benjamin, Fromm, Kirchheimer, Lowenthal, Marcuse, Neumann, Pollock, and Habermas.The book is self-contained and can serve as a general introduction to critical theory, but it also has a wealth of new material to offer those who are familiar with this tradition but would like to learn more about its history and context.Studies in Contemporary German Social Thought € 39,60

![]() ![]() Author: Cotter John L., Roberts Daniel G., Parrington Michael Publisher: Univ of Pennsylvania Pr The Buried Past presents the most significant archaeological discoveries made in one of America's most historic cities. Based on more than thirty years of intensive archaeological investigations in the greater Philadelphia area, this study contains the first record of many nationally important sites linking archaeological evidence to historical documentation, including Interdependence and Valley Forge National Historical Parks. It provides an archaeological tour through the houses and life-ways of both the great figures and the common people. It reveals how people dined, what vessels and dishes they used, and what their trinkets (and secret sins) were. € 64,20
